Let’s Nut it Out event
Social enterprise Make a Change is coordinating the skills development day, which director Karen Corr said was an opportunity for community members to get together with “like-minded and diverse people” focused on making a positive difference.
“We designed Let’s Nut It Out to connect people in a way that generates solutions and connections. By working with skilled mentors, people can get into the nuts and bolts of their initiative and gain momentum,” she said. “Let’s Nut It Out participants will have opportunity to discuss their project needs with skill mentors in financial management, engagement, project management or collaboration.”
